| ESV |
And when he was in distress, he entreated the favor of the LORD his God and humbled himself greatly before the God of his fathers.
|
| NIV |
In his distress he sought the favor of the LORD his God and humbled himself greatly before the God of his fathers.
|
| NLT |
But while in deep distress, Manasseh sought the LORD his God and sincerely humbled himself before the God of his ancestors.
